Marty Quinn (footballer)
Martin "Marty" Quinn is a former Irish League footballer and a current manager. Quinn is well known for leading Cliftonville to become Irish League champions in 1998, and leading Coleraine to Irish Cup glory in 2003. Playing career The Belfast-born Quinn began his playing career with Star of the Sea junior club. He then spent eight years as a defender with Cliftonville F.C. where he won the County Antrim Shield and the Irish Cup in 1978/79 and the Gold Cup in 1980/81. In 1981, he joined Distillery where he played over 200 games and won another Co. Antrim Shield in 1985/86. Quinn left Distillery in 1987 and finished his playing career with a brief spell at Drogheda United F.C. Managerial career Distillery Quinn's first coaching appointment was a manager of Distillery IIs during 1987/88 where he won the George Wilson Cup. Marty Quinn (Illinois Politician)
Marty Quinn (born 1974/1975) is the current alderman of the 13th ward in Chicago. His ward offices are in the Balzekas Museum of Lithuanian Culture.
